I use several of these - and was in the beta of Google Wave for real collaboration. I see no current downside to Dropbox. But you should assess your comfort with the following:
1) Dropbox is a persistent resident on your PC - checking files you uploaded in the background.
2) End User agreement currently leaves the intellectual property in your hands but could change so anytime you're asked to accept new T&C's in future be sure to look for any changes in this area:

Files and Folders

“Your Files” or “User Files” (collectively, the “Files”) as used in this Agreement means the information contained in the files that you or other users upload, download and access through the Site and Services. You are the owner of Your Files and are solely responsible for your conduct and the content of Your Files, as well as any of the content contained in your communications with other Dropbox users, including but not limited to User Posts (as defined below).

Dropbox allows you to share some or all of Your Files. If you choose to, you can share all or some of Your Files with the general public, or with specific individuals you select. If you decide to share Your Files, you are giving certain legal rights, as explained below, to those individuals who you have given access to your folders.

Dropbox does not claim any ownership rights in Your Files. You acknowledge that Dropbox does not have any obligation to monitor the Files or User Posts that are uploaded, posted, submitted, linked to or otherwise transmitted using the Site or Services, for any purpose and, as a result, is not responsible for the accuracy, completeness, appropriateness, legality or applicability of the Files or anything said, depicted or written by users in their User Posts, including without limitation, any information obtained by using the Site or Services. Dropbox does not endorse anything contained in the Files or User Posts or any opinion, recommendation or advice expressed therein and you agree to waive, and hereby do waive, any legal or equitable rights or remedies you have or may have against Dropbox with respect thereto.

I use dropbox but it hasn't got a good track record in security.
Once it had left all customer access open without a password.
I only put transient data there or I encrypt the contents before dumping my data into dropbox.
